Why These Are the Top Cabinet Installers Contractors in Broadway

The cabinet installers market serving Broadway, Virginia, is characterized by a small number of highly skilled, local craftsmen and family-owned businesses rather than large, national chains. The competition is moderate but quality is generally high, reflecting the strong tradition of woodworking and construction in the Shenandoah Valley. Due to the rural nature of the area, many of the top-rated providers are based in nearby commercial hubs like Harrisonburg and Timberville but regularly service clients in Broadway. Typical pricing is in line with regional averages but can vary significantly based on the project's scope. For standard cabinet replacement using semi-custom cabinets, homeowners can expect a range of $5,000 - $15,000. Full custom kitchen cabinet projects typically start at $15,000 and can exceed $30,000+ for high-end materials and complex designs. Refacing and refinishing services offer a more budget-friendly alternative, often costing between $4,000 - $9,000. Given the craftsmanship-focused market, it is highly recommended to obtain multiple quotes and review portfolios before making a decision.

1What is the typical cost range for professional cabinet installation in Broadway, VA?

In the Broadway and Shenandoah Valley area, professional cabinet installation typ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000+, heavily dependent on the scope and cabinet quality. A standard kitchen remodel often falls between $2,500 and $4,000 for labor. Prices can be influenced by regional material transport costs and the complexity of working in older homes common in Rockingham County. Always request detailed, written estimates from local contractors.

2How long does a typical kitchen cabinet installation take, and are there seasonal considerations in Virginia?

A full kitchen cabinet installation usually takes 2-4 days for a professional crew, not including any custom fabrication or unexpected structural repairs. In Broadway, humidity fluctuations, especially during humid summers, can affect wood cabinetry; a reputable installer will acclimate materials to your home first. Scheduling in late fall or early spring can be ideal to avoid peak contractor busy seasons and ensure optimal material handling.

3Do I need a permit for cabinet installation in Broadway, Virginia?

For straightforward cabinet replacement where the layout and plumbing/electrical are unchanged, a permit is usually not required in Broadway or Rockingham County. However, if the installation is part of a larger remodel involving structural changes, electrical, or plumbing relocation, a building permit may be necessary. Always verify with the Rockingham County Building Inspections Department; a qualified local installer will know these regulations and handle permitting if needed.

5My older Broadway home has uneven floors and walls. Is this a problem for new cabinet installation?

This is a very common concern in historic and older homes throughout Virginia. A skilled local installer expects this and uses professional shimming and leveling techniques to ensure cabinets are installed plumb and square, regardless of floor or wall imperfections. They will assess this during the initial consultation. Proper installation is crucial to prevent doors from sagging or not closing correctly over time due to our local humidity cycles.
